Choosing Components That Match Your Equipment

Before replacing any sheave block component, confirm exactly which part requires attention. Selecting components by appearance alone can lead to incorrect fitment.

A thorough inspection should confirm:

► Austlift model number
► Component dimensions
► Bearing specifications
► Pin diameter
► Wire rope size
► Groove condition
► Side plate wear
► Overall assembly condition

If the inspection reveals wear across multiple moving components, replacing related parts during the same maintenance interval often reduces future downtime.

Think Beyond the Component You're Replacing

One worn sheave rarely operates in isolation. Excessive groove wear can increase stress on the wire rope, damaged bearings may affect rotation & worn pins can create unnecessary movement throughout the assembly.

Experienced maintenance teams often inspect the entire lifting system while replacing individual components.

Good practice includes:

► Cleaning assemblies before inspection
► Measuring groove wear
► Checking bearing rotation
► Inspecting adjacent lifting hardware
► Monitoring wire rope condition
► Replacing worn retaining hardware where necessary

This proactive approach often prevents larger maintenance issues developing later.
